STOLEN MONEY
REFUNDS TO lEISH BANKS.
(UNITED PRBS9 ASSOCIATION COPYRiaar.)
(AUSTRALIAN . NEW, ZBALAND CABLE ASSOCIATION.)
LONDON, 3rd August. The Bank of Ireland has received£22o3 anonymously as conscience money. It is described as part of the money stolen on 13th February, 1922. The Provincial Bank at Sligo lias received £800, part of the money stolen on the same occasion.
